A container and associated dispenser for liquid is configured to dispense residual liquid from the container after the bulk of liquid has been dispensed from the container. This is accomplished by having a conical projection on the bottom of the container which causes residual liquid to flow into a gutter defined by the wall of the container and the surface of the conical projection. A dip-tube is connected to the dispenser and is rotatable in order to revolve the open free end of the dip-tube to access any circumferential location in the gutter in order to pick up residual liquid.

A powder hopper is provided with a low turbulence zone for supplying powder to a spray gun. The low turbulence zone is defined by a baffle inside the hopper with the low turbulence zone being within a volume of the baffle, and an annular zone between the baffle and the hopper is used to bulk feed powder into the hopper. The low turbulence zone may alternatively be in the annular zone with powder added to the volume of the baffle. One preferred application for this hopper is in connection with the use of fine powder coating materials to coat the interior of small diameter cans.

A process for flushing a dispenser that dispenses liquids, especially perfumes, containing microcapsules. The dispenser has a first reservoir for a first composition containing microcapsules and a second reservoir for a second composition containing a volatile solvent. The dispenser also has a swirl chamber and a premix chamber. The process simultaneously pumps the first and second compositions into the premix chamber and then into the swirl chamber. The pumping of the first composition is halted while the pumping of the second composition continues, and this provides an extra volume of the volatile solvent, which flushes the dispenser to prevent clogging by the microcapsules.
